About the role
As the Imaging Office Coordinator, you will join a team that delivers high-quality, patient-centered care. You will provide secretarial and administrative support to the radiology department, including patient scheduling, registration, recordkeeping, telephone and office reception, and routine office duties. You will help manage and coordinate each patient’s experience during their time in the radiology department.
- Perform lead duties, directing the work of radiology secretaries and other clerical staff.
- Ensure all required documentation for each procedure is present before the exam begins.
- Utilize effective reception skills to ensure high patient satisfaction by acknowledging patients and visitors, and answering phones in a friendly, professional manner.
- Assist with training new technologists and student technologists in department procedures related to the radiology office.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
Requirements
- One (1) year of experience in a medical office environment preferred.
- American Red Cross or American Heart Association Basic Life Support Course (BLS or BCLS) and Certification.
- Competence with computer systems is required.
- Fluent in medical terminology preferred.
- Strong customer service and communication skills required.

About the facility
Eastern Idaho Regional Medical Center (EIRMC) is a full-service hospital with 318+ patient beds, serving southeast Idaho, western Wyoming, Yellowstone National Park, and parts of Montana. Features include:
- Emergency Room and Level II Trauma Center.
- Level 1 ICU (one of two in Idaho).
- The only Burn Center in the state of Idaho.
- The region’s only Pediatric Intensive Care Unit for critically ill children.
- A 74-bed Behavioral Health Center offering inpatient and outpatient mental health care for adolescents and adults.
